RI> Question: to upgrade that Courier now to V.90; must I first flash to
RI> 02/25/97 or later, enable x2 again thru the 3Com BBS and =then= flash up
RI> to V.90? Or can I flash straight to V.90 (secondary question being --
RI> must I then also enable x2/V.90 thru the 3Com BBS)?
Each SDL for the Courier is a complete, self contained package. No SDL to
date requires that any other specific SDL has been loaded into the modem.
You are at liberty to flash forward and back as you see fit (bearing in mind
that the ROM has a limited number of writes). As for x2, once it's enabled,
it stays enabled regardless of the SDL applied. When you install the V.90
SDL, both x2 and V.90 should be enabled. YOu can verify this by looking at
the options line of the ATI7 display.
